传统题 1000ms 256MiB

小菜的旅行计划

该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。

说明

4529d28a13cb8fa127ba47a796bbaad.jpg

“世界那么大,我想去看看。”

学校刚解封,小菜就迫不及待想出去大玩一场。暑假期间小菜考取了驾照,于是他决定趁周末解封这个好时机自己开车去找弟弟玩。

小菜从学校附近的一个加油站出发,沿途会经过非常多的加油站。我们认为小菜刚出发时油箱是空的,他可以选择一些加油站去给自己的汽车加油,但是不一定每一次他都要加满油。

你需要知道的是,每一个加油站的油价不一定相同。近期油价非常昂贵,因此精明的小菜希望他能够花尽可能少的钱在加油上,以便省出更多的钱和弟弟出去玩。现在他需要你帮助他算出需要的最小花费。

输入格式

包含N+2行。

第1行只有正整数N,表示加油站的数量(包含出发点)。

第2行包含3个实数D、C、d0,分别表示出发点与弟弟所在地的距离、汽车油箱的最大容量(单位是升)、每升汽油所能行驶的距离。

第3到N+2行,每行包含两个实数,其中第i+2行的两个数di、pi分别表示第i个加油站与出发点的距离、该加油站每升油的费用。

输入数据保证di随着i的增大是单调递增的,且d1=0。

输出格式

只包含1行。

如果小菜无法到达目的地,则输出“Poor CaiCai”,否则输出一个实数,表示最小花费,结果保留2位小数。

样例

3
275.6 11.9 27.4
0.0 2.8
102.0 2.9
220.0 2.2
26.95

提示

对于40%的数据,n≤10。

对于60%的数据,n≤8000。

对于全部的数据,n≤500000。

前70%的数据都是完全随机生成的。

保证输入数据、所有计算过程的中间结果、输出不超过双精度实型(Double)的范围。

FJNU·ACM-22级新手村の第三场世纪大战

未参加
状态
已结束
规则
ACM/ICPC
题目
11
开始于
2022-10-23 9:30
结束于
2022-10-23 13:00
持续时间
3.5 小时
主持人
参赛人数
37